BL-82 Features:
Clock slider to change the effect from fast and fidelitous to slow and degraded
Feedback knob to enhance the intensity of the chorus/increase the amount of delay repeats
Soft-touch footswitch to engage or bypass the effect
Mix control to set dry/wet mix
Volume control to set the overall volume
9V DC power
